代码之家  ›  专栏  ›  技术社区  ›  Johann Gerell

在Visual Studio 2008中的Windows Mobile 6.5.3上对.NET CF应用程序进行单元测试

  •  0
  • Johann Gerell  · 技术社区  · 14 年前

    有人把它拿来工作吗?我的意思是,在Visual Studio 2008的Windows Mobile 6.5.3上对.NET CF应用程序进行单元测试。

    它适用于WM 6 Pro目标,但不适用于WM 6.5.3目标。

    我得到这个错误:

    The test adapter ('Microsoft.VisualStudio.TestTools.TestTypes.Unit.UnitTestAdapter,
    Microsoft.VisualStudio.QualityTools.Tips.UnitTest.Adapter, Version=9.0.0.0, 
    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a') required to execute this
    test could not be loaded. Check that the test adapter is installed properly.
    Not enough storage is available to process this command.
    

    是的,我能 阅读 错误文本,但我不理解失败的运行。

    有什么线索吗?

    2 回复  |  直到 13 年前
        1
  •  2
  •   Johann Gerell    13 年前

    供以后参考:我能解决这个问题的唯一方法是完全重新安装WM6SDK和6.5DTK。不久之后,我升级到Windows7,用6.5.3dtk和shebang重新安装了vs 2008,测试仍然如预期的那样工作。

        2
  •  0
  •   ctacke    14 年前

    此错误意味着未在目标设备上安装CF 3.5(这是一个选项,而不是OEM的要求)。您可以手动安装它,或者创建一个CF3.5应用程序(比如您正在测试的应用程序),并将其部署一次以让Studio部署CF运行时。